I have a series of daily/weekly/monthly/and even yearly rewards set into a three year financial plan I created.

This plan includes rewards for meeting savings goals/hand goals/retirement goals/and so on. It also includes a set amount of hands to play every month, and this number varies, so if I do 50k one month I only need to do 30k the next.

My entire plan is based around me winning only 1bb/100 and getting HALF the rakeback I usually get.

The rewards I set for myself are small and non bankroll consuming...like if I meet my daily hand goal each day I play in a 6 dollar sub qualifier for the party cruise, or if I hit my weekly goal in hands AND money I give myself 100 to play in multi qualifers the following week....etc

I also have rewards built in I only get if I don't spend over my monthly nut (which usually isnt a problem as I have a 500 dollar leeway built into that anyway)

The weekly and monthly rewards are usually based around tournament entries (Like if I go over my $goal by x I give myself x amount of Sunday multi qualifiers). From those entries I EXPECT to lose everytime, and anything I win goes 40% into bankroll, 40% into savings, and 20% for me to blow on toys (but not completely useless [censored])

I find that this is a cheap way to stay on track, so when I wake up I'm not thinking "I hope I can get in a lot of hands today"...instead I think the night before "Tom I need to play about 2 2.5 hour sessions to stay on track" and I can plan my day accordingly.

Lastly, I also give myself time to play other games if I'm feeling bored with limit hold em, as I find mixing things up keeps poker fun

I have been playing seriously for three years now, two for my primary income, and have found through trail and error the rewards/goals system to be the best strategy to stay motivated and make each day purposeful
